Spicy Thai chicken soup
#Mycookbook Delish soup that I've been perfecting over the past couple years. Play with the amounts of your favorite ingredients to make it your own. I love lemongrass and ginger so I tend to add a bit more than outlined below. .. Also you could use your fave red curry paste in place of the sambal :)
Steps
- 1
Heat a Dutch oven over medium heat. Add oil to pan; swirl to coat. Add mushrooms and the next 4 ingredients (through lemongrass); cook 3 minutes, stirring occasionally. Add chile and curry paste; cook 1 minute..
- 2
Add Chicken Stock, coconut milk, fish sauce, and rice;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low; simmer for 10 minutes.
- 3
Add chicken to pot ; cook 1 minute or until thoroughly heated. Discard lemongrass. Top with onions, cilantro, and lime juice
